برگزیده های پرشین تولز

کد جاوا برا ساختن منو

baranmatin

کاربر تازه وارد
تاریخ عضویت
9 اکتبر 2005
نوشته‌ها
45
لایک‌ها
0
سلام من یه کد تمیز و شیک می خوام که بتونم باهاش منو های متنوع بسازم .در ضمن کرک دار هم نباشه اگه سراغ دارین لطفا لینکشو برام بذلرین
ممنووون:)
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
به نقل از baranmatin :
:eek: یعنی هیش کی نمیدونه ه ه ه ؟:(


یه نرم افزار به نام DHTMLMenu دارم که با اون کار میکنم

همون چیزیه که می خوای

بگرد تو اینترنی هم پیدا میکنی من CD شو خریدم
 

shankimout

Registered User
تاریخ عضویت
17 می 2004
نوشته‌ها
1,524
لایک‌ها
3
محل سکونت
ساری . . . . . . . . . . . . . . Permanently Bann
یه نرم افزار به نام DHTMLMenu دارم که با اون کار میکنم

همون چیزیه که می خوای

بگرد تو اینترنی هم پیدا میکنی من CD شو خریدم

تو این نرم افزار نمیشه direction رو به rtl تغیر داد ؟ که بشه منو های فارسی هم درست کرد . درضمن کسی کرکشو داره ؟
 

|Ahmad|

کاربر تازه وارد
تاریخ عضویت
24 نوامبر 2005
نوشته‌ها
68
لایک‌ها
0
به نقل از mehdi25 :
دمت گرم دیگه
عزیز دل برادر اینجا ها رو نگاه کن . من چند ساله که دارم با اون کار میکنم

اینجا و اینجا

اینم هست
میشه بگید چحوری میشه Sub Menu ها رو توی این برنامه به حالت راست به چپ در آورد؟ الانه من دارم استفاده میکنم منو ها راست به چپ میشن ولی Sub Menu ها روی خود منو باز میشن و راست به چپ نمیشن.
یعنی میخوام وقتی روی منو قرار گرفت موس نه روی خود منو باز بشه Sub Menu ها یا سمت راستش باز بشه میخوام سمت چپ منوی اصلی باز بشه و با فاصله نه اینکه روی خود منوی اصلی باز بشه و قرار بگیره.
ممنونم
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
به نقل از |Ahmad| :
میشه بگید چحوری میشه Sub Menu ها رو توی این برنامه به حالت راست به چپ در آورد؟ الانه من دارم استفاده میکنم منو ها راست به چپ میشن ولی Sub Menu ها روی خود منو باز میشن و راست به چپ نمیشن.
یعنی میخوام وقتی روی منو قرار گرفت موس نه روی خود منو باز بشه Sub Menu ها یا سمت راستش باز بشه میخوام سمت چپ منوی اصلی باز بشه و با فاصله نه اینکه روی خود منوی اصلی باز بشه و قرار بگیره.
ممنونم



عکس رو دانلود کنید
باید Align رو در داخل Global Setting برای کل منو ها Sub Menu (قسمت مشخص شده 1 ) تنظیم کنی که Sub Menu ی شما راست چین باشه یا چپ یا وسط

و همینطور Align رو برای منوهای داخلی هم تنظیم میکنید که در قسمت Popup Menu داخل تگ Advanced قرار دارد همانطور که در عکس میبینید ( قسمت مشخص شده 2 ) . اگر می خواهید منوی داخلی شما از منوی اصلی فاصله داشته باشد با تغییر The Corner's X-coordinate و The Corner's Y-coordinate به نتیجه دلخواه برسید .​
 

فایل های ضمیمه

  • copy.jpg
    copy.jpg
    82.4 KB · نمایش ها: 134

shankimout

Registered User
تاریخ عضویت
17 می 2004
نوشته‌ها
1,524
لایک‌ها
3
محل سکونت
ساری . . . . . . . . . . . . . . Permanently Bann
عزیز دل برادر این مال شما چه ورژنی هست ؟ مال من این شکلی نیست . در ضمن اگه بتونی لینک دانلود این ورژن به همراه کرکشو پبدا کنی خیلی ممنون میشم
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
به نقل از shankimout :
عزیز دل برادر این مال شما چه ورژنی هست ؟ مال من این شکلی نیست . در ضمن اگه بتونی لینک دانلود این ورژن به همراه کرکشو پبدا کنی خیلی ممنون میشم

عزیز دل برادر من گفتم که از تو CD های Web Design می تونین اینو پیدا کنین . یه سرچ بزن 100000 تا بهت میده
مثلا ایـــــــــــــــــن

نرم افزار من 4.2 می باشد :(
 

shankimout

Registered User
تاریخ عضویت
17 می 2004
نوشته‌ها
1,524
لایک‌ها
3
محل سکونت
ساری . . . . . . . . . . . . . . Permanently Bann
من اینو از تو سایت خودش دانلود کردم . طبیعتا اخرین ورژن هست . چقد سر ما داد میزنی .:D بی خیال شدیم اصلا . ما خودمون کد مینویسیم راحت تریم . اینا سوسول بازیه
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
وقتی که یه چنین برنامه عالی در دست داری دیگه چرا وقت خودتو بیخودی صرف کنی .

نوشتن یه منوای که با این برنامه نیم ساعت تا یک ساعت طول میکشه تا درست کنی رو باید 10 ساعت وقت بزاری

حالا میل خودته هر جور راحتی جناب shankimout
 

roozbeh

Registered User
تاریخ عضویت
25 ژانویه 2003
نوشته‌ها
1,656
لایک‌ها
2
سن
39
کسی کرک نسخه 6.4 رو داره؟
مثل اینکه تا رجیستر نشه کارایی نداره!
من بعضی از ساب منوهام نمیتونن لینک داشته باشن زمانی که میخوام فایل خروجی بگیرم از منو!
 

elecit

Registered User
تاریخ عضویت
16 مارس 2005
نوشته‌ها
413
لایک‌ها
11
يه آموزش از اين برنامه بذارين ممنون مي شم .... خيلي باحالهن خيلي وقته دارمش ولي ياد ندارم باهش كار كنم البته ورژن جديد رو مي گم
 

shankimout

Registered User
تاریخ عضویت
17 می 2004
نوشته‌ها
1,524
لایک‌ها
3
محل سکونت
ساری . . . . . . . . . . . . . . Permanently Bann
کسی کرک نسخه 6.4 رو داره؟


ها گفتی . من هم گیر اینم . !!!! همه جارو هم گشتم . یکی پیدا کردم ولی متسفانه Fake بود . تو torrent ها هم نبود . !!!!!!!

نوشتن یه منوای که با این برنامه نیم ساعت تا یک ساعت طول میکشه تا درست کنی رو باید 10 ساعت وقت بزاری

نه بابا چرا 10 ساعت . نیم ساعت . چیزی نداره که . کلش 2 کیلوبایت جاوا اسکریپت داره .
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
اگه شما میتونی منوهایی مثل اونایی که در بالا آدرسشو گزاشتم نیم ساعته با کد نویسی و بدون نرم افزار درست کنی ، باید خیلی کارت درست باشه دیگه چرا دنبال کرک برنامه می گردی ؟
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
به نقل از roozbeh :
کسی کرک نسخه 6.4 رو داره؟
مثل اینکه تا رجیستر نشه کارایی نداره!
من بعضی از ساب منوهام نمیتونن لینک داشته باشن زمانی که میخوام فایل خروجی بگیرم از منو!


برای این که به ساب منو ها و منو های مورد نظر لینک بدی نیازی نیست که الزاماً از خود برنامه استفاده کنی میتونی دستی هم لینک هارو وارد کنی .
بعد از این که منو رو درست کردی و کامل شد اونو معمولا تو یه فایل باید ذخیره کنی ( فایل های خود پروژه رو نمیگم - فایل HTML یا ASP یا PHP یا هر چیز دیگه که منو رو درون اون فایل درست کردی ) اون فایل رو با نوت پد باز میکنی و اونجا میتونی آدرس لینک ها رو بهش بدی . خیلی ساده میتونی کارتو انجام بدی .
HTML:
stm_aix("p0i2","p0i1",[0,"در باره ما ","","",-1,-1,0,"?mode=About","_self","","","","",0]);
stm_aix("p0i3","p0i0",[]);
stm_aix("p0i4","p0i1",[0,"توليدات ","","",-1,-1,0,"","_self","","","_pgtres/arrow_br.gif","_pgtres/arrow_b%20d.gif",7,7]);
stm_bp("p1",[1,1,0,0,0,3,7,0,100,"progid:DXImageTransform.Microsoft.Fade(overlap=.5,enabled=0,Duration=0.37)",-2,"progid:DXImageTransform.Microsoft.Slide(slideStyle=swap,bands=15,enabled=0,Duration=0.37)",-2,73,0,0,"#000000","#d3e5fa","",2,1,1,"#000099"]);
stm_aix("p1i0","p0i1",[0,"کيسه خواب الياف ","","",-1,-1,0,"?mode=Kiseh","_self","","","_pgtres/arrow_l.gif","_pgtres/arrow_d.gif",7,7,0,"","",0,0,0,2,1,"#6600ff",1,"#316ac5",0,"","",3,3,0,0,"#ffffff","#000061 #0000b2 #0000b2 #000061","#000000"]);
stm_bpx("p2","p1",[1,1,0,0,0,3,7,0,100,"progid:DXImageTransform.Microsoft.Fade(overlap=.5,enabled=0,Duration=0.37)",-2,"progid:DXImageTransform.Microsoft.Strips(Motion=rightdown,enabled=0,Duration=0.37)",19]);
stm_aix("p2i0","p1i0",[0,"قرخود ","","",-1,-1,0,"?mode=Ghorkhod","_self","","","","",0,0]);
stm_aix("p2i1","p2i0",[0,"آلاداغ  ","","",-1,-1,0,"?mode=Aladagh"]);
stm_aix("p2i2","p1i0",[0,"     دوبرار  ","","",-1,-1,0,""]);
stm_bpx("p3","p2",[1,1,0,0,0,3,0]);
stm_aix("p3i0","p2i0",[0,"تمام زيپ  ","","",-1,-1,0,"?mode=Doberar_F"]);
stm_aix("p3i1","p2i0",[0,"   نيم زيپ  ","","",-1,-1,0,"?mode=Doberar_H"]);
stm_ep();
stm_aix("p2i3","p2i0",[0,"مي سي نو  ","","",-1,-1,0,"?mode=Meceno"]);

این یه تیکه از کد یکی از همون منوهاییه که بالا تر آدرسشو گزاشتم .
به سورس کد دقت کنید به راحتی متوجه میشین که باید چکار کنید .
می بینید که آدرس لینک منو ها یا ساب منو ها درون کوتیشن (( " " )) بعد از اسم منو قرار داره . و اونایی که لینک نداره ، خالی رها شده . همین

این یه ساب منو
کد:
stm_aix("p1i0","p0i1",[0,"کيسه خواب الياف ","","",-1,-1,0,"?mode=Kiseh","_self","","","_pgtres/arrow_l.gif","_pgtres/arrow_d.gif",7,7,0,"","",0,0,0,2,1,"#6600ff",1,"#316ac5",0,"","",3,3,0,0,"#ffffff","#000061 #0000b2 #0000b2 #000061","#000000"]);
اینم یه منو
کد:
stm_aix("p3i0","p2i0",[0,"تمام زيپ  ","","",-1,-1,0,"?mode=Doberar_F"]);
 

shankimout

Registered User
تاریخ عضویت
17 می 2004
نوشته‌ها
1,524
لایک‌ها
3
محل سکونت
ساری . . . . . . . . . . . . . . Permanently Bann
خوب مثل اونها و با فیلتر css نه ولی یه منو ساده تر دو لایه

کد:
window.onload=sub_menu_show;
 function sub_menu_show(id) {
  var d = document.getElementById(id);
  for (var i = 1; i<=30; i++) {
   if (document.getElementById('submenu_'+i)) {
    document.getElementById('submenu_'+i).style.display='none';
   }
  }
  if (d) {
   d.style.display='block';
  }
 } 
 function sub_menu_hide(main_sub){
  for (var i = 1; i<=30; i++) {
    if(!document.getElementById('submenu_'+main_sub)){
   if (document.getElementById('submenu_'+i)) {
    document.getElementById('submenu_'+i).style.display='none';
   }
   }
  }
 }
  function menu_hover(id,submenu){
  var item = document.getElementById("menu_item_" + id);
  item.style.backgroundColor = "#F2C355";
  item.style.color = "#141952";
  if(submenu){
   sub_menu_show("submenu_" + id);
  }
 }
  function menu_normal(id){
  var item = document.getElementById("menu_item_" + id);
  item.style.backgroundColor = "#e3e3e3";
  item.style.color = "#8F8F8F";
  
 }

اینم کد جاوااسکریپت . اینکه چیزی نداره .

درضمن اینقد با کنایه صحبت نکنید ;)
 

mehdi25

کاربر تازه وارد
تاریخ عضویت
28 اکتبر 2004
نوشته‌ها
1,318
لایک‌ها
2
محل سکونت
طهران
آخه شما وقتی که میتونین با یه نرم افزاری که دم دست همه هست کار خوبی ارائه بدین چرا خودتونو تو دردسر میندازین .
فکر میکنم که شما خودتون هم میدونید که با نرم افزار هایی ازاین قبیل کار راحت تر و سریع تر و نتیجه مطلوبتر میشه ، خوب من به این اعتقاد دارم وقتی که میتونم با یه برنامه کارمو به این سرعت انجام بدم چرا خودمو تو درد سر بندازم ، وقت خودمو رو چیزای دیگه میزارم تا کارم بهتر از آب در بیاد .

حالا اگه شما با این راحتین که زمان بیشتری صرف طراحی منو کنید خوب به خودتون مربوطه . من فقط یه پیشنهاد دادم .;)

درضمن : چرا اینقرد زود بهت بر میخوره ;)
 

shankimout

Registered User
تاریخ عضویت
17 می 2004
نوشته‌ها
1,524
لایک‌ها
3
محل سکونت
ساری . . . . . . . . . . . . . . Permanently Bann
اخه جیگر من . من کی گفتم که دوست ندارم از این نرم افزار استفاده کنم . ؟؟؟


من گیر کرکشم . هنوز که هنوزه هیچ سایتی واسه این ورژن کرک نداده بیرون .
 
بالا